public MatchingData(StageKind stageKind)
 {
     MatchingDataType = MatchingDataType.StageDeterminedData;
     _stageKind       = stageKind;
     _matchType       = null;
 }
 public MatchingData(MatchType matchType)
 {
     MatchingDataType = MatchingDataType.MatchedData;
     _stageKind       = null;
     _matchType       = matchType;
 }